Support for Newbuild, Retrofit, and Replacement Projects
The available project information is different for each marine heat exchanger order. JEDHeatExchanger can begin the technical review from the documents and equipment information already available.
Newbuild Projects:
Manufacturing can be based on approved equipment drawings, system data, installation layouts, and project specifications.
The cooler construction, materials, connections, mounting arrangement, testing, and documentation requirements should be confirmed before production.
Retrofit Projects:
For equipment upgrades or cooling-system modifications, the existing installation envelope, piping interfaces, mounting points, and operating conditions can be reviewed.
Material or construction changes can be considered while retaining the required installation interfaces.
Replacement Projects:
When the original cooler is damaged, leaking, inefficient, or no longer available from the original supplier, a replacement can be reviewed from an existing drawing, nameplate, equipment photos, old cooler dimensions, or verified installation information.
JEDHeatExchanger will review the suitable heat exchanger construction, materials, installation interfaces, and manufacturing scope before quotation.

Marine Heat Exchanger FAQ
A multi-circuit box cooler may be considered when several closed cooling circuits need to reject heat through the same sea chest installation. The cooling duty, working fluid, temperatures, flow rate, pressure, and required separation of each circuit must be evaluated individually before the arrangement is confirmed.
A tube-bundle-only replacement may be possible for some removable-bundle heat exchangers when the existing shell or supporting structure remains serviceable. The bundle dimensions, tube sheet, sealing surfaces, connection details, materials, and compatibility with the existing unit must be verified before manufacturing.
Vertical installation can be considered for suitable heat exchanger structures. Flow distribution, venting, draining, supports, connection loads, available height, and removal space must be checked before the installation arrangement is approved.
